Brainspotting is one of the most powerful neurobiological approaches to emotional healing available today. Brainspotting evolved from EMDR and was founded in 2007. Guided by the eyes and grounded in the body, brainspotting works by accessing where stress, unprocessed emotion and life experience are stored in the brain and body, beneath language, beneath insight, beneath what talk therapy alone can reach.
